High Society (1956)

Star Rating: 3
Length of Film: 107 minutes
Director: Charles Walters
Cast: Bing Crosby, Grace Kelly, Frank Sinatra, Celeste Holm, John Lund, Louis Calher, Sidney Blackmer, Louis Armstrong, & Margalo Gillmore
Oscar Nominations: Edward Bernds & Elwood Ullman (screenplay)*, Johnny Green & Saul Chaplin (music), and Cole Porter (song)
*Nomination declined when the Academy realized it had confused Bernds and ullman's High Society with Sol Siegel's production

Here's a list of the songs from this musical.
  1. "Overture"
  2. "High Society Calypso" - Armstrong & his band
  3. "True Love" - C.K., Tracy
  4. "Who Wants to Be a Millionaire?" - Mike, Liz
  5. "I Love You, Samantha" - C.K.
  6. "You're Sensational" - Mike
  7. "Well, Did You Evah!" - C.K., Mike
  8. "Little One" - C.K.
  9. "Now You Has Jazz" - C.K., Armstrong & his band, individually introduced by name
  10. "Mind if I Make Love to You?" (Sinatra)
